Output 25d2886f395a0b18ae99373e7833cda8f9b15b4fd8cc43cacd05c6b08765d1bf:1

value
74181053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7a5813a47a54e4a5955ff563d92be05f8a7db4c OP_EQUAL
address
3KtefC8qGXw7zNDZ6AtGEQim9CVsE1dimL
transaction
25d2886f395a0b18ae99373e7833cda8f9b15b4fd8cc43cacd05c6b08765d1bf
spent
true